#253205 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#253205 is composed of 14.5% red, 19.6%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26% cyan, 0% magenta, 90% yellow and 80.4% black. It has a hue angle of 77.3 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 10.8%. #253205 color hex could be obtained by blending #4a640a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#253205

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0e01 is the darkest color, while #fefff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#253205

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1c1d1a is the less saturated color, while #273601 is the most saturated one.
